100 inhabitants – 17 Gault&Millau points
Brail

Small but beautiful – that's Brail. The village has only 100 inhabitants, but is widely known for its listed village church and the smallest 5-star superior hotel in Switzerland.

The National Park Centre.
Zernez

Zernez is fascinating both as the gateway to the national park and for its authentic Engadin architecture and way of life. Located between the Lower and Upper Engadin, it serves as an ideal starting point.

The Pass Village.
Susch

Susch at the foot of the Flüela Pass – even its façade hints at exciting things to come. A veritable treasure trove of culture awaits us here, such as the striking towers in the town centre and Rohan Fortress.

Italian character of the Engadin.
Lavin

Burned down and rebuilt with Italian features, this is what distinguishes Lavin. It is often referred to as Italianità Engiadinaisa, which comes not least from its joie de vivre and cosmopolitanism.

The mineral water village.
Scuol

Scuol – the village centre has been preserved with typical Engadine houses and picturesque village squares, surrounded and protected by modern buildings. The mineral water in and around Scuol is particularly special..

Experience history.
Ramosch

In Ramosch, you almost feel like you are travelling back in time. Here you will find a striking terraced landscape with magnificent Engadin houses and traces of settlements dating back 3,500 years.
